Rather than calling it "retirement", it's better to think of it as "doing something different".
 
I spent yonks working in an office.  It was ok.  It paid the mortgage, put food on my plate and left me with enough to waste huge sums watching football.
 
In theory I'm retired, but I just do some volunteering instead each week.   It gets me out of the house and I meet lots of people.
 
There are loads of organisations that will happily use your free labour ... health organisations, people charities, animal charities, nature reserves, National Trust, English Heritage, preserved railways, museums.   The list is endless.

 

Absolutely. I love railways and there's 2 preserved railways in Leicestershire, The Bosworth Line and the Great Central. You don't need to be a train driver or a qualified mechanical engineer. You can work in the café or be a ticket collector, painter/decorator/maintenance or anything, really. Also there's the Aircraft museum at East Mids airport, they need volunteers to help in various aspects.
